Seariously, the AEM AF gauge is the best investment I ever made. With the gas nowadays reading plugs will tell you little. You could be rich on the idles and lean on the mains and your plugs will look gray. AHIK.
One more data point. With my 40 webers, I'm running 36mm vents, 160 mains, 170 airs, F3 imulsions, and 65 idles (120 idle airs). Under power from 4 - 6 k rpm I see 12.5 - 1 AFM. See my garage for motor details.
